#!/bin/sh #------------------------------------------------------------------------------ # /etc/rrdtool/soekris.rrd - rrdtool soekris DB-erstellen __FLI4LVER__ # # Creation: 23.12.2005 gdw # Last Update: $Id: soekris.rrd 10818 2006-01-10 22:33:25Z lanspezi $ #------------------------------------------------------------------------------ db_path=$1 source=$2 shift shift options=$* for item in $options do if [ ! -f $db_path/$item.rrd ] then echo "create new rrd for $source - $item" case "$item" in "voltage") rrdtool create $db_path/$item.rrd --step 90 \ DS:voltage:GAUGE:120:U:U \ RRA:AVERAGE:0.5:1:2160 \ RRA:AVERAGE:0.5:5:2016 \ RRA:AVERAGE:0.5:15:2880 \ RRA:AVERAGE:0.5:60:8760 \ RRA:MIN:0.5:1:2160 \ RRA:MIN:0.5:5:2016 \ RRA:MIN:0.5:15:2880 \ RRA:MAX:0.5:1:2160 \ RRA:MAX:0.5:5:2016 \ RRA:MAX:0.5:15:2880 \ ;; "temperatur") rrdtool create $db_path/$item.rrd --step 90 \ DS:temperatur:GAUGE:120:U:U \ RRA:AVERAGE:0.5:1:2160 \ RRA:AVERAGE:0.5:5:2016 \ RRA:AVERAGE:0.5:15:2880 \ RRA:AVERAGE:0.5:60:8760 \ RRA:MAX:0.5:1:2160 \ RRA:MAX:0.5:5:2016 \ RRA:MAX:0.5:15:2880 \ RRA:MIN:0.5:1:2160 \ RRA:MIN:0.5:5:2016 \ RRA:MIN:0.5:15:2880 ;; esac else echo "use existing rrd for $source - $item" fi done